Semaglutide, a well-known glucagon-like peptide-1 (GLP-1) receptor agonist, is used to manage type 2 diabetes. However, its effectiveness can vary greatly among individuals. Personalized metabolic tracking software integrates patient data from various sources—including semaglutide usage, dietary intake, and physical activity levels—to create a comprehensive picture of an individual’s metabolic health. This allows healthcare providers in Indianapolis-Carmel-Anderson to offer more precise treatment plans, ultimately leading to improved outcomes for semaglutide users.
